The global water pumps for home use market is set to expand steadily through 2033, supported by rising household water pressure needs, urban housing growth, and more frequent water supply interruptions. The market is projected to reach about 13.2 billion dollars by 2033, advancing at a CAGR of 5.8 percent from the 2026 base year. Demand is being shaped by the shift from basic mechanical pumps to energy-saving, low-noise, and smart-controlled units used for pressure boosting, water transfer, well extraction, and small-scale domestic circulation. Households are also spending more on reliable water access as climate stress, aging municipal infrastructure, and denser residential development make home pumping systems less optional and more essential.
From 2019 to 2025, the market moved from roughly 8.1 billion dollars to 10.2 billion dollars, with the strongest gains appearing after the pandemic period when home improvement spending and residential renovation accelerated. The 2026 base year is estimated at 10.7 billion dollars, leaving a forecast expansion of about 2.5 billion dollars over the next seven years. Volume growth is being supported by replacement demand in mature markets and first-time adoption in fast-growing housing markets, while value growth is lifted by higher-efficiency motors, integrated control units, and better corrosion resistance. Stats N Data estimates that nearly 58 percent of 2026 market value comes from centrifugal and pressure-boosting models, while submersible and specialty domestic pumps continue to gain share in areas with deeper wells or irregular supply.
The United States remains one of the most important high-value markets, with 2026 demand estimated near 1.35 billion dollars and steady growth through 2033 driven by suburban housing, aging plumbing systems, and the need for consistent household water pressure. Replacement sales are particularly important because many homes built before 2000 still rely on older pressure systems and well pumps that are being upgraded for efficiency and quieter operation. Investment is strongest in premium residential applications, smart home integration, and pumps that reduce electricity consumption over long duty cycles. In the American market, distributors and plumbing retailers continue to benefit from a mix of renovation spending and drought-related water management concerns in states such as California, Texas, Arizona, and Florida.
China’s market is larger in unit terms than in value terms because of price sensitivity, but it is still expected to generate about 1.15 billion dollars in 2026 and remain a major growth engine through 2033. Demand is supported by dense urban housing, apartment upgrades, and household use in peri-urban areas where water pressure can be inconsistent across tall buildings and expanding residential districts. Local manufacturers continue to invest in efficient induction and brushless designs, which lowers entry prices and widens adoption in second- and third-tier cities. The replacement cycle is becoming more important as consumers move away from basic, low-durability products toward more reliable pumps with better noise control and longer service life.
Germany represents a mature but technically demanding market, with 2026 sales near 520 million dollars and growth led by energy efficiency, compliance, and high product standards rather than broad volume expansion. Residential consumers in Germany typically expect long service life, low operating noise, and minimal maintenance, which supports higher average selling prices. Demand is also influenced by water recirculation and pressure management in detached homes, small apartment buildings, and renovation projects tied to energy upgrades. Investment patterns are focused on premium imported brands, local engineering quality, and systems that integrate with smart building controls, making Germany a benchmark market for design and reliability.
Japan’s home-use pump market is estimated at about 460 million dollars in 2026, and it remains shaped by compact housing, earthquake resilience, and the need for stable pressure in both older and newer buildings. Domestic manufacturers are especially strong here because product quality, fit, and service responsiveness matter as much as price. Replacement demand is meaningful since many households prefer smaller, quieter systems that can operate efficiently in confined spaces. The market also benefits from a strong culture of preventive maintenance, which supports upgrades to pumps with better diagnostic features and lower lifetime operating costs.
India is among the fastest-expanding markets, with 2026 demand around 890 million dollars and stronger than average growth through 2033 as household water access, private borewell use, and urban apartment construction continue to rise. A large share of purchases is tied to water pressure boosting and borewell extraction, especially in cities and semi-urban areas where municipal supply is intermittent. Price competition remains intense, but demand is shifting toward more durable and energy-efficient pumps because electricity costs and maintenance headaches are becoming more visible to households. States with fast residential construction and water stress, including Maharashtra, Tamil Nadu, Karnataka, Telangana, and Uttar Pradesh, are central to future volume gains.
South Korea’s market is smaller but high value, estimated at roughly 310 million dollars in 2026, with demand anchored in apartment living, modern building systems, and quality expectations that favor compact and efficient products. Household buyers are increasingly looking for pumps with quiet operation, automatic pressure control, and reliable after-sales service. Domestic demand also benefits from building renovation and replacement cycles, where older systems are upgraded to save energy and improve comfort. South Korean consumers tend to favor technologically advanced products, which gives room for premium pricing and better margins than in many larger but more cost-sensitive markets.
Italy has a well-established residential pump market valued at about 420 million dollars in 2026, supported by private housing, multi-family buildings, and ongoing renovation activity. Water pressure management remains important in many older buildings and in homes outside major urban centers, so replacement demand is substantial. Buyers often look for dependable products with manageable operating costs, and local distributors place weight on service access and installation quality. Southern regions and smaller cities continue to offer practical growth, while the upper end of the market is increasingly influenced by energy-saving features and compact design.
France’s market is estimated near 380 million dollars in 2026, with growth driven by household renovations, urban apartment needs, and a steady move toward equipment that lowers electricity use. Demand is strongest in residential applications where pressure boosting and water transfer are needed for comfort and reliability. The market is structured around trusted brands, installer relationships, and products that meet strict performance expectations. French households also show growing interest in systems that are easy to maintain and compatible with broader home energy management efforts.
The United Kingdom is valued at about 360 million dollars in 2026, and its market is shaped by older housing stock, intermittent pressure issues in some regions, and frequent renovation spending. Consumers often purchase pumps for boosting domestic water pressure, basement systems, and garden water transfer, with rising attention on low-noise operation and efficient energy use. Import channels matter because brand reputation and installer confidence often drive the purchase decision. The market also reflects a practical replacement cycle, where households upgrade equipment after failures rather than purely on a scheduled basis.
Canada’s market stands near 300 million dollars in 2026, supported by detached housing, well-water usage in rural areas, and strong demand for pressure and transfer pumps in colder climates. Seasonal effects influence installation timing, while replacement demand is tied to aging residential systems in both suburban and rural settings. Energy efficiency and freeze-resistant performance are important buying factors, especially outside major urban centers. The market is smaller than the United States but benefits from high per-household spending when households upgrade to more reliable and durable systems.
Mexico is a meaningful growth market at about 250 million dollars in 2026, with residential construction, urban water pressure concerns, and broader electrification of household infrastructure supporting demand. Household buyers increasingly seek affordable pumps that improve water availability in areas where municipal supply is variable. Local distributors and importers play a central role because after-sales support remains a key purchase concern. Growth is strongest in urban and peri-urban housing corridors where water transfer and boosting systems are becoming standard rather than optional.
Brazil’s market is estimated at around 340 million dollars in 2026, driven by home ownership, residential expansion, and uneven water service quality across large urban regions. Consumers often buy pumps to maintain pressure in apartments, houses, and mixed residential settings where supply variability affects daily use. Price sensitivity is high, but there is growing room for better efficiency and longer-lasting products as buyers look for lower maintenance burden. Regional demand is especially visible in the southeast and south, where housing density and utility limitations create a stable replacement and upgrade cycle.
Turkey’s market is close to 220 million dollars in 2026, with demand supported by dense housing, apartment pressure systems, and periodic infrastructure stress. Homeowners often use pumps to stabilize supply in buildings where water pressure varies across floors or during peak demand. Local manufacturing and import competition both matter, and buyers are attentive to operating cost and durability. The market also reflects broader housing investment, with renovation and new residential development helping sustain purchase volumes.
Indonesia is a large unit market valued at about 280 million dollars in 2026, supported by rapid urban growth, strong private housing formation, and the need for household water lifting and transfer in many areas. Demand is practical and necessity-driven, especially in locations where municipal coverage is incomplete or pressure is weak. Product affordability matters more than advanced features for much of the market, though middle-income households are increasingly moving toward automatic and energy-saving models. Growth prospects remain favorable because domestic demand is still broadening across both metropolitan and secondary cities.
Vietnam’s market is estimated near 190 million dollars in 2026, and it is benefiting from urban household expansion, apartment development, and rising expectations for reliable water service. Many buyers are first-time users or replacement buyers seeking affordable, compact pumps that fit limited living space. The market is highly price-sensitive, but modern product features are gradually gaining traction as incomes rise. Installation channels and local retail networks matter significantly because trust and service access still influence purchase decisions.
Saudi Arabia’s market is valued at about 240 million dollars in 2026, with demand shaped by high water consumption, residential development, and the need for dependable pressure systems in private homes and compounds. Climate conditions make water handling equipment more essential, and buyers are willing to pay for better durability, efficiency, and low maintenance. A meaningful share of demand is tied to new housing and premium residential construction, especially in major urban centers. The market also benefits from continued investment in housing and utility infrastructure under broader national development programs.
The United Arab Emirates records about 170 million dollars in 2026 sales, and its market is heavily influenced by villas, low-rise housing, and premium residential properties that require reliable pressurization and water transfer systems. Buyers tend to prefer quiet, efficient, and compact pumps that can integrate into modern home systems. Replacement demand is strong in established communities, while new housing continues to create sales opportunities in expanding residential districts. The market is relatively smaller in population terms, but per-household spending is high and service quality matters greatly.
South Africa’s market is estimated near 180 million dollars in 2026, supported by household water security concerns, suburban housing, and the need for pressure boosting in areas facing inconsistent service delivery. Homeowners increasingly view pumps as essential backup infrastructure rather than optional appliances. Demand is also strengthened by private boreholes and small storage systems, which raise the installed base of domestic pumping equipment. Price pressure remains significant, but reliability and after-sales support are major purchase factors that help premium suppliers compete.
Australia’s market is about 260 million dollars in 2026, with demand influenced by detached homes, garden irrigation, water storage use, and household pressure boosting. Many households place a high value on systems that are durable, energy-efficient, and suitable for variable water conditions. Drought awareness and water efficiency rules also shape product preferences, encouraging more careful selection of pump type and capacity. Replacement demand is healthy, and premium models are favored in a market where buyers often prioritize long-term operating cost over upfront price.
Thailand’s market stands near 160 million dollars in 2026, with growth supported by urban housing, suburban expansion, and the need for consistent pressure in homes that rely on mixed water sources. Consumers are highly sensitive to price but increasingly open to automatic and quieter pumps that improve convenience. The market also benefits from renovation activity and ongoing household investment in water reliability. Local retail channels and installer relationships play an important role because many consumers depend on direct guidance when choosing equipment.
Spain’s market is estimated at around 230 million dollars in 2026, and it is supported by housing renovation, apartment systems, and water efficiency concerns in a climate-conscious market. Demand is steady in both urban and coastal regions where residential water pressure and transfer needs remain important. The buyer base increasingly prefers models with lower electricity use and reduced maintenance requirements. Seasonal demand can rise in homes used for second residences, adding a distinct pattern that supports certain product categories more than others.
The Netherlands has a smaller but technically sophisticated market valued at about 150 million dollars in 2026, with demand centered on compact homes, water management awareness, and efficient household systems. Buyers often place high importance on reliability, integration, and energy use, which favors premium and well-engineered products. Residential investment tends to be selective, but replacement demand is consistent because consumers expect long service life. The market’s size is limited, yet its willingness to pay for quality makes it important for advanced product positioning.
Poland’s market is near 140 million dollars in 2026, and it is expanding as household renovation activity, suburban housing, and private water system use continue to broaden. Demand is strongest for practical, affordable pumps used in domestic water transfer and pressure boosting. Buyers increasingly seek better efficiency and longer life, especially as the installed base ages. The market also benefits from improving household incomes and more modern residential construction in major cities and growing suburban belts.
Malaysia’s market is about 130 million dollars in 2026, with demand supported by urban apartment living, landed housing, and the need for stable water pressure in mixed residential settings. Consumers tend to favor compact, quiet, and affordable products that are easy to install and maintain. Growth is aided by rising household spending on comfort and convenience, especially in middle-income neighborhoods. The market remains competitive on price, but higher-quality brands are gaining traction where reliability matters most.
Argentina’s market is estimated at roughly 120 million dollars in 2026, with growth tied to household water pressure needs, urban renovation, and periodic infrastructure strain. Consumers are highly price-sensitive, which limits premium uptake but creates a strong market for functional and durable basic pumps. Import conditions and currency volatility affect purchasing patterns, often pushing households toward lower-cost models and delayed replacement cycles. Even so, the need for dependable domestic water systems keeps demand resilient across major urban centers.
Across type segmentation, centrifugal pumps remain the largest category because they cover the widest range of domestic water transfer and pressure boosting tasks at acceptable cost. Submersible pumps are gaining share in homes that rely on wells or underground water sources, while booster and peripheral pumps are favored in apartments and compact residences. In application terms, pressure boosting is the largest use case, followed by water transfer, well extraction, and circulation within small household systems. Regionally, Asia Pacific leads unit demand, North America and Europe lead in average selling price, and the Middle East is distinguished by premium residential requirements and hotter-climate dependence on reliable water systems.
The main driver is simple household reliability, since more homes need steady pressure, backup supply, and efficient movement of water inside the property. Urbanization and housing growth continue to add new installations, while replacement demand is rising as older pumps lose efficiency and break down more often. Energy efficiency is becoming a bigger purchasing factor because electricity bills are visible and long-term operating costs matter more to homeowners than they did a few years ago. Climate stress, water scarcity, and infrastructure gaps are also making domestic pumps more essential across both developed and emerging markets. In this setting, Stats N Data sees the market increasingly rewarded for products that reduce noise, cut power use, and extend service life.
Several restraints continue to limit faster expansion, starting with price sensitivity in emerging markets where households often choose the lowest upfront cost. Installation complexity, maintenance needs, and uneven service networks can discourage adoption, especially in rural and peri-urban areas. In some countries, poor water quality and sediment load shorten pump life, which raises the perceived total cost of ownership. Regulatory pressure on electricity use and environmental compliance can also raise product costs, while counterfeit and low-quality imports create trust issues that hurt branded suppliers.
The largest opportunity lies in premiumization through smarter control systems, variable speed motors, and connected monitoring features that improve convenience and lower energy use. There is also room for growth in rental housing, small apartments, and replacement markets where quiet, compact pumps are preferred. Suppliers that build strong service networks can improve retention and command better margins, especially in markets where repair support influences the purchase decision. For investors and operators, the biggest value pools are likely to come from mid-tier products that balance affordability and performance rather than from the cheapest segment alone.
Key challenges include fragmented distribution, inconsistent installation quality, and the need to educate consumers on selecting the right pump size and type. Manufacturers also face supply chain pressure from motor components, electronics, and metals, which can affect cost stability and delivery times. In many countries, demand is seasonal or reactive, tied to failure events, water shortages, or housing construction cycles rather than smooth consumption patterns. This creates forecasting difficulty and requires careful channel management, something that both incumbents and newer entrants need to handle with more precision than before.
Technology change is gradually shifting the category from basic electromechanical products toward smarter household utility equipment. Brushless motors, variable frequency control, automatic dry-run protection, and low-noise housing design are becoming more common in higher-value segments. Remote monitoring and simple app-based alerts are also appearing in premium lines, especially in markets where homeowners already use connected home systems. These changes matter because they reduce failure rates, improve user confidence, and open a path for recurring service revenue rather than one-time equipment sales.
Regionally, Asia Pacific remains the largest growth engine because of its housing volume, uneven water access, and broad price spectrum from entry-level to premium products. North America is more replacement-led, with strong demand for efficient, durable systems and a higher willingness to pay for installation quality. Europe shows slower volume growth but stronger demand for premium engineering, lower energy use, and environmental compliance. The Middle East and parts of Africa are more infrastructure-sensitive, so home pump demand often rises when water supply stability becomes a household priority rather than a utility guarantee.
Competition is crowded and split between multinational brands, regional specialists, and low-cost local producers. Leading firms compete on reliability, service reach, efficiency, and channel strength more than on pure product features alone. In many markets, successful companies also win by partnering with plumbers, builders, and retail chains that influence the final purchase decision. Stats N Data observes that the strongest brands are those that combine modest pricing with visible after-sales support, because homeowners are reluctant to buy equipment they cannot easily maintain.
The analytical approach used here combines historical market behavior from 2019 to 2025, installed base logic, housing activity, replacement timing, and country-level demand patterns to build the 2026 to 2033 outlook. Forecasts reflect both unit growth and value uplift from product mix improvement, rather than assuming price rises alone. The model gives extra weight to residential construction, water stress, income levels, and consumer willingness to pay for efficiency and convenience. This approach is especially useful in a market where replacement demand can be as important as new household formation.
Strategically, suppliers should focus on segment-specific offerings instead of trying to serve every buyer with the same product line. Entry-level models need durability and easy installation, while premium products should emphasize energy savings, noise reduction, and smart control features. Channel strategy matters just as much as product design, so manufacturers should strengthen relationships with installers, retailers, and online distributors while improving service response times. Companies that combine product reliability with clear operating cost savings are best placed to win share as household buyers become more selective and less tolerant of recurring maintenance problems.
